Deutsch

программисткие курсы

04.12.05 16:01
Re: программисткие курсы
 
scorpi_ скептик
в ответ Wlad75 04.12.05 15:49
Вы не знаете как запретить использование какой-либо операции для определённых типов?
Как это относится к задаче обработки медицинских изображений? Почему я должен уделять внимание этим вещам, если в моем случае они явно ничего полезного в код не добавляют?

Это отражает логику работы Вашей программы. Поможет например избежать того, что кто-нибудь эту операцию использует в неправильной ситуации. Или Вы думаете, что Ваши программисты способны всё держать в голове?
Я действительно не понимаю зачем нужны шаблоны, которым заведомо не будет применения, кроме этого одного конкретного случая и одного конкретного типа параметра.
Применить в данном случае обычный класс запрещает религия? Если это third party шаблон, тогда тем более непонятно почему это Вас так волнует... Или Вы не понимаете как работают шаблоны?
Я говорил об использовании класса std::list<Object>, одна из функций которого явно не имеет никакого смысла
Эта функция Вам спать не даёт? Почему она Вас так беспокоит?
В огороде бузина, а в Киеве дядька. Зачем мне эта "плоская иерархия"?
Более точное отражение реальных объектов, более строгое типизирование -> меньше ошибок.
Пардон, но эта дискуссия более совсем не итнересна.
Естественно, ибо Ваша некомпетентность стала всем ясна.
 

Перейти на